Patio Pizzeria by Karen Adler & Judith Fertig
The angle: Turn your backyard grill into a certified pizzeria!
Recipes for right now: Grilled Tuna Pan Bagnat, Grill-Baked Focaccia with Balsamic Strawberries and Fresh Rosemary, Piada Wraps with Asiago and Soppressata, Mozzarella and Chive-Basil Pesto Pizza, Handheld Grilled Chicken Caesar Mini Pizzettes
Who would enjoy this book? The pizza-obsessed, the grill-obsessed, and all those in between
Quick Facts
• Who wrote it: Karen Adler & Judith Fertig
• Who published it: Running Press
• Number of recipes: Over 100
• Other highlights: Pizza made on the grill is a life-changing experience. Don’t believe me? Then you have to promise me you’ll try it this summer. (Promise!) These ladies, Karen Adler and Judith Fertig, would certainly second my opinion — this entire book is an ode to all the incredible bread-based creations we can make on the grill.
Pizzas are definitely covered here — and not only recipes to try asap, but also best techniques, grilling on the grates vs. on a pizza stone, and all sorts of other handy info. Besides pizza, we get grilled versions of bruschetta, panini, focaccia, and all manner of stuffed breads (think: calzones). And while living on bread alone sounds lovely, I do appreciate that Karen and Judith include some fresh and light side dishes to serve with our grilled pizzas.
